Key Responsibilities
1. Legal Compliance
Ensure compliance with all statutory requirements related to Environment, Health & Safety.
Monitor pharmaceutical environmental parameters (ETP inlet/outlet, air emission, ETP sludge, ambient air quality, noise, employee health checkups).
Manage environmental permits, SDS (Safety Data Sheets), and hazardous material compliance.
2. Environmental Management
Implement and audit ISO 14001: Environmental Management System.
Oversee waste management (hazardous & non-hazardous), recycling, air & water quality monitoring.
Manage emission and effluent monitoring systems (ETP, STP, air scrubbers).
3. Occupational Health & Safety
Implement ISO 45001 / OHSAS 18001 systems.
Conduct risk assessments using HIRA, JSA, FMEA.
Promote Behavior-Based Safety (BBS), conduct incident investigations & root cause analysis.
Ensure compliance with LOTO, machine guarding, confined space safety standards.
4. Emergency Response & Fire Safety
Manage fire safety systems (sprinklers, detectors, alarms, hydrants).
Lead ERP (Emergency Response Planning) and conduct mock drills.
Oversee hazardous material spill control and first responder training.
5. Equipment & Process Safety
Ensure machinery safety in ophthalmic pharma machinery & packaging lines.
Lead Process Safety Management (PSM) including HAZOP studies.
Oversee safety interlocks, automation controls, and fail-safe mechanisms.
6. Training & Auditing
Design and deliver EHS training programs across the organization.
Conduct internal audits (Lead Auditor certification in ISO 14001/45001 preferred).
Manage CAPA systems and non-conformance closure.
